Mary Pilicy Obituary

PILICY, Mary G. (Lynch, Murphy) Of Hyannis, formerly of Waltham and Charlestown, died peacefully on September 18, 2008, at the age of 91. Beloved wife of the late Francis X. Pilicy. Loving mother of Attorney Robert F. Pilicy of Waltham, Janet G. Gordon and her husband, William of Arnold, MD, Attorney Franklin G. Pilicy of Watertown, CT, Officer Paul R. Pilicy and his wife, Joyce, of Waltham, Ruth J. Kalakowsky and her husband, Dr. John C. Kalakowsky of Weston, Edward R. Pilicy and his wife, Alta Fleming, of Beverly, William R. Pilicy of Wayland and the late Francis Pilicy of Charlestown and Jeanne R. Byrne of Hyannis. Mother-in-law of Kenneth Byrne of Hyannis. Mother Mary was also survived by 17 grandchildren, 18 great grandchildren, and many nieces and nephews. Funeral Services were private.
